The Critical Importance of Professional Water System Solutions
Many homeowners mistakenly believe that once a water filtration system is installed, it can be forgotten. This is a dangerous misconception. Like any mechanical or filtration device, water purification systems require regular maintenance to function correctly. Over time, filters become saturated with the very contaminants they are designed to remove. When this happens, the system's efficiency drops, water pressure decreases, and in some cases, the system can become a breeding ground for bacteria if not serviced promptly.
Professional servicing ensures that every component, from the pre-sediment filters to the final carbon block or reverse osmosis membrane, is functioning within manufacturer specifications. A certified technician can identify micro-leaks, pressure anomalies, and mineral buildup that an untrained eye might miss, saving you hundreds of dollars in future repairs.
Residential Applications: Tailoring Solutions to Your Home
Every home has unique water usage patterns and quality concerns. Residential water treatment typically falls into several categories, each requiring specific maintenance protocols:
- Point-of-Use (POU) Systems: These include under-sink reverse osmosis (RO) units and faucet-mounted filters. They require frequent filter changes (every 6–12 months) due to concentrated usage.
- Point-of-Entry (POE) Systems: Whole-house water softeners and carbon filters treat all water entering the home. They require periodic resin bed cleaning, salt replenishment, and annual professional inspections.
- UV Purification Systems: Used to neutralize biological contaminants, these systems require annual replacement of the UV lamp and regular cleaning of the quartz sleeve to ensure maximum light penetration.

Tangible Benefits of Regular Maintenance
Investing in routine maintenance yields compounding returns. Firstly, it dramatically extends the lifespan of your plumbing appliances. Hard water and sediment are the primary enemies of water heaters, dishwashers, and washing machines. By ensuring your filtration system is removing these elements, you protect your expensive appliances from scale buildup.
Secondly, regular maintenance guarantees consistent water quality. You will notice the difference in the taste of your drinking water, the clarity of your ice cubes, and the softness of your skin and hair after showering. Furthermore, a well-maintained system operates more efficiently, using less water and electricity, which translates directly to lower utility bills.
